Market Snapshot: Laser Marking Market Growth and Dynamics

The laser marking market is demonstrating significant momentum, with the sector valued at USD 3.26 billion in 2024 and projected to reach USD 3.50 billion by 2025, representing a CAGR of 7.95%. This expansion is influenced by evolving product traceability requirements, fast-paced digitalization, and the move from conventional mechanical marking to advanced laser solutions. Regulatory pressures push manufacturers to enhance transparency and sustainability across their operations. Digital approaches now underpin supplier collaboration and workflow optimization, allowing organizations to align production processes with customer and regulatory expectations while safeguarding their brand.

Scope & Segmentation: Strategic Perspectives for Executives

  • Laser Types: CO2, fiber, green, UV, and YAG lasers accommodate diverse operational needs, from fine material marking to industrial-scale output.
  • Material Marking: Systems deliver high-precision results for ceramics, glass, aluminum, stainless steel, plastics, rubber, and wood, serving critical manufacturing industries such as automotive, electronics, and medical devices.
  • Technology Types: 2D and 3D laser solutions enable intricate serialization and marking, maintaining traceability for regulated and high-value products.
  • Marking Methods: Solutions such as annealing, engraving, and etching ensure marks are permanent and compliant across varying substrates and quality audits.
  • Product Types: Fixed laser systems are ideal for high-throughput production lines, while portable models add flexibility for shifting requirements or remote applications.
  • Optical Power Range: Equipment spans from entry-level to high-power systems, making tailored adoption accessible for firms with specialized or large-scale operational needs.
  • Core Applications: Serialization, barcode and QR code generation, date coding, and brand marking underpin traceability and comprehensive end-to-end quality verification.
  • End Use Industries: Aerospace, defense, electronics, textiles, and others depend on laser marking solutions for compliance, secure identification, and streamlined product tracking across global supply chains.
  • Regional Markets: The Americas, EMEA, and Asia-Pacific regions all show active uptake, with advanced adoption in the US and Germany. Accelerating use in China and India brings new market opportunities and varied supplier dynamics.
  • Leading Vendors: Key providers including Coherent Corp., TRUMPF SE + Co. KG, Datalogic S.p.A., Han’s Laser Technology Industry Group, and IPG Photonics deliver solutions centering on system reliability, scale, and comprehensive customer support.

Tariff Impact: Managing US Tariff-Driven Pressures

Recent US tariffs on laser diodes and precision optics have led organizations to reassess sourcing strategies and procurement policies. Senior executives are strengthening relationships with domestic suppliers, diversifying vendor portfolios, and increasing transparency in procurement to protect their supply chains and strengthen resilience against future disruptions.
